"No! This statement is one-sided."
"Oh?"
Hearing Link say this, everyone perked up and wanted to see how he would make up stories.
"I admit that before the release of Paranormal Activity, I released some recent supernatural events through the media, using these news to arouse the public's interest in supernatural events.
Our publicity department staff issued approximately thirty press releases and planned to promote the work for two weeks.
However, during the publicity process, the media discovered that the public was very interested in these news reports, and the sales of media reporting these news soared.
Therefore, after we started our publicity, many media followed suit and published similar news. The number of reports was hundreds or thousands of times more than what we published. This was also the reason why the media was flooded with supernatural news during that period.
This shows that we are not promoting supernatural events, but that everyone is very interested in these things and actively pursues such reports.
Seeing that everyone is interested in this kind of news, our confidence has increased greatly, which is why we dared to invest a large amount of money in the early stage to promote the film. "
"Is what Link said true or false? When your newspaper reported the supernatural incident, was it because of the benefits of Guess What? or was it just following the trend?"
At The Edison bar, Los Angeles Times reporter Al Simmons turned to look at several of his colleagues.
"It was indeed PR in the early stages. Later, many tabloids saw that reporting on supernatural events could increase sales, so they followed suit and reported similar news. During that period, when you opened a newspaper, it was full of ghost stories. This kind of publicity could not be achieved by PR alone."
said Thomas Miller, a reporter for the Tribune.
"So, Link is really lucky."
USA Today reporter Michael Ferguson said.
"If this one wasn't the work of Guess What, the other two certainly were, seeing as how this guy denied he used 'Murrieta Murders' to market his movie."
On TV, Link continued with the second point.
After admitting that the promotion of the paranormal activity was the work of Guess What Films, Link denied using "The Murrieta Murders" to bundle the marketing of "Paranormal Activity".
“Whoa~”
When they heard his denial, many people in front of the TV booed, not believing that this matter had nothing to do with him.
Even at the recording site of the show, some audience members shouted in disbelief.
"Haha, Link, no one believes what you say. How are you going to convince them?"
Billy Crystal laughed.
"It's true, and I'm going to spend a year trying to convince everyone of this."
Link said confidently, holding up his index finger.
"Oh?"
"Let me first explain why it is true. I completed the first draft of the script for Paranormal Activity in March and started filming in April, but the unfortunate case in Murrieta happened in May, which meant that I could not draw on that case.
Secondly, more than a month after the release of "Paranormal Activity", Ms. Tina Weston issued a statement saying that "Paranormal Activity" was similar to her personal experience.
And we all know that there are some similarities between "Paranormal Activity" and what happened in Tina Westerton's house.
After watching the movie, Ms. Tina Weston, the person involved, may have suddenly remembered what happened that night, and replaced herself with the heroine Katie and her husband with the hero Mika, mistakenly thinking that "Paranormal Activity" was filming what happened in her home.
I heard that Ms. Tina Worsterton was in a bad mental state after experiencing those terrible things. After watching the movie, she felt more deeply involved, so she filed a complaint in court.
We have consulted a psychology expert, who believes that given Ms. Worsterton's mental state, the probability of this happening is higher than that of an average person.
This is also why I decided not to sue Ms. Worsterton after being defamed.
Finally, I hope Ms. Worsterton will recover soon.”
Link said.
clap clap clap!
There was applause from the audience.
Billy Crystal also clapped his hands, "Link, what did you just mean by taking a year to prove it?"
"Billy, don't be impatient. Please listen to my explanation of the third point first." Link waved his hand and said, "Not long ago, an accident occurred in Fowler County, New York. A viewer died unexpectedly while watching Paranormal Activity. According to the court's appraisal, it was a sudden death from a heart attack. I was very surprised to hear this news, and I feel sad for the person involved.
After the incident, I immediately contacted several cinema chains and asked them to ensure audience safety. I would rather sell fewer movie tickets than let the accident happen again due to negligence in prevention.
Despite these arrangements, I also anticipated that the box office performance of Paranormal Activity would be affected by this incident.
After seeing the news, director Quentin Tarantino called me and told me that Paranormal Activity’s luck had run out and that no one would watch the movie anymore.”
"Quentin, is this true?"
Lawrence Bender asked in front of the TV.
"It's fake. Don't believe a word Link says on TV."
Quentin said with a pout.
On TV, Link continued, "I told Quentin it was okay, as long as this unfortunate thing didn't happen again, it would be okay if the movie box office stopped growing.
At that time, not only director Quentin Tarantino thought so, many media also said in a joking tone that my good luck had come to an end. "Paranormal Activity" was finally going to stop gobbling up the box office, and other movies could also breathe a sigh of relief.
Billy, have you seen any of this on the news in the last week?"
Link stopped chattering and looked at Billy Crystal, who had been silent for a long time.
"Yes, not only have I heard it, I also said it on the show. I said that this incident is a misfortune for Dr. Holt and his family, and for Paranormal Activity. But it is a blessing for the movies of the same period. Without the competition from Paranormal Activity, everyone can successfully earn back some box office revenue."
Billy Crystal shrugged and said, "But I didn't expect that under such circumstances, Paranormal Activity's box office performance would not decline but increase. In the tenth week, the box office performance reversed the decline. This is indeed very surprising."
"Yes, I originally thought that watching Paranormal Activity caused people to have heart attacks and that other people were afraid to watch it.
But surprisingly, the fans were braver than expected and some deliberately went to see "Paranormal Activity" when no one was in the theater to experience the best viewing experience.
Some people even launched a 'coward challenge game' to see who would not be scared when watching "Paranormal Activity" and so on.
With the support of many movie fans, the box office performance of "Paranormal Activity" has increased instead of decreased.
This is not only surprising to you, but also to me and everyone else, including the media.
Also because of the decline in the movie box office, many discordant voices began to appear in the media, saying that this incident was hyped up by Guess What Studios and that they were making money from other people's misfortunes.
I can’t deny that I’m making more money because of the increased box office sales.”
Link spread his hands, revealing a helpless expression.
"So it's impossible that you are hyping this up."
Billy Crystal said.
"That's right, Paranormal Activity has currently grossed 2.8 million U.S. dollars. I made a movie with 2 U.S. dollars and it got so much at the box office. What else can I be dissatisfied with? Moreover, it is very uneconomical to hype the movie at the end of its release. The revenue is lower than the cost. No one would do such a stupid thing."
Link said with a serious expression.
"Is what Link said true? These recent news hyping up the 'movie murder incident' have nothing to do with him?"
Miramax Films, Bob Weinstein asked.
"It's fake. If there was no one behind this, this incident wouldn't have attracted so much attention."
A producer said.
Bob Weinstein looked at his brother Harvey.
Harvey took a drag on his cigar, puffing smoke from his mouth, "Whether it's true or not, Link made the money, so he deserves to be scolded."
"It is said that this guy made more than 2 million US dollars from Paranormal Activity. 2 became million. He is really good at making money."
Bob Weinstein gnashed his teeth with envy.
"Don't be envious. Hollywood is the territory of entertainment capital. It's not easy for a Chinese like him to take 200 million alone. Someone will come to him for blood soon. If he doesn't want to, then forget about gaining a foothold in Hollywood."
Harvey stared at the handsome young man on TV and sneered.
